Here is my 1920s. This included eyebrow blocking! This was also a Black and White assessment so that mean it took alot of contouring!
 
This is my 1940s/WW2 make up! For this assessment we had to create a black eye and a scar. Unfortunately you can't see the scar, but i will put the photo of me with the same make up on so you can see the scar! I also did the hair! Doesn't it look so cool?!

This is my 1980s make up! The inspiration came from Madonna and we had a lot of fun creating and shooting this look. I also did the hair. Love the eyes. Coming up this week is the 1960s!

I am in LOVE with the new range of Karen Murrell lipsticks that we are stocking at work. They contain no nastys, paraben free and the canister is made from biodegradeable materials. I have it in Violet Mousse and I'm loving it. I always have two liquid eyeliners, so i can have one at home and then one smaller one in my handbag for touch ups. For me, what makes a good eyeliner is the depth of the colour, how well it goes on and stays on and I always look at them from a price perspective as well. Thats why I love Australis Intensifeye Liquid Eyeliner in Black. The applicator is great and very easy to use. It stays on all day (and is even quite tough to get off at night!) I find it drys quickly and doesn't crack or crumble. I always carry some foundation. At the moment I am loving Australis Powder Cream Make Up. It comes in a cake form with a small sponge, it goes on smoothly and makes your skin look flawless with very little product.
